High-Risk Groups and Scenarios
Not all participants in a wedding event face equal risk, but several groups are consistently more vulnerable:
- Setup and teardown crews: Workers assembling tents, arches, and seating outdoors under direct sunlight face extreme exposure.
- Lighting and sound technicians: They operate near hot equipment in poorly ventilated conditions, increasing heat load.
- Bride, groom, bridesmaids, and groomsmen: Wearing heavy formal clothing and standing for long hours under bright lighting raises the risk of heat stress.
- Hosts and performers: Public speakers, musicians, or dancers in stage costumes often perform under spotlights, which add radiant heat.
Reports from global wedding events show cases where brides or staff collapsed due to heat exhaustion, forcing medical interventions and delaying ceremonies.
Scenario Analysis: Four Critical Situations
a. Outdoor Ceremony Setup
Building decorative arches, stages, and seating in open areas exposes workers to direct sun and high ground reflection. Without monitoring, dehydration and fatigue can quickly escalate to heat stroke.
b. Lighting and Audio Equipment Adjustment
Technicians adjust hot spotlights, speakers, and projectors in enclosed halls. Poor ventilation combined with equipment heat creates a dangerous microclimate.
c. Wedding Ceremony and Photography Sessions
Brides, grooms, and attendants must wear heavy gowns and suits while standing or posing for long periods. Combined with spotlights, flash equipment, and crowded venues, the risk of overheating grows significantly.
d. Teardown and Logistics
After events, crews dismantle decorations and transport heavy equipment, often late into the evening when fatigue adds to accumulated heat stress.
Project-Level Impacts of Heat Stroke
Ignoring heat risks during weddings has broader consequences for companies and clients:
- Event disruption: Heat stroke incidents can halt or delay ceremonies, frustrating clients and guests.
- Financial loss: Extra medical costs, compensation, or rescheduling expenses cut into profit margins.
- Reputation damage: Negative experiences spread quickly through client feedback and social media.
- Operational strain: Replacement of collapsed staff increases workload for others, raising further risk.

How CMN Devices Provide Solutions
CMN’s heat safety wearable device applies dual-sensor monitoring of both skin and ambient temperatures. Data is sampled every 15 seconds, and anomalies repeating within 90 seconds trigger alarms via flashing lights, vibration, and sound. These early warnings enable staff to take breaks or hydrate before conditions worsen.
